SunRidge Canyon Golf Club
About
SunRidge Canyon Golf Club provides adventure amid natural terrain over 7,002 yards of par-71 golf. The golf course was laid out by the golf course architect Keith Foster, who hid the golf course in the ridges and canyons of the foothills of the McDowell Mountains, one of the last untouched bastions of the Southwestern United States.
The SunRidge Canyon Golf Club's signature hole is the 17th, and it is unique, giving golfers the option of shooting a 209-yard, par 3 over a box canyon today and then going for a 152-yard par 3 from an elevated tee tomorrow. Foster discovered the elevated-tee opportunity during a tour of the golf course while it was being constructed and added the Canyon set of tees right then. The vistas he knew golfers would get were enough to convince Foster to set up the second set of tees.
After a round of golf at the SunRidge Canyon Golf Club, head back to the Ridge Room, which attracts visitors and locals for the great view and Southwestern cuisine.

Great views and a challenging layout
Played as a threesome on a sunny tuesday . This track has many scenic views of the fountain hills, with the front nine going down the valley and the back nine returning back up it. There is a snack shack after the front 9 for food and beverages. The bev cart was around frequently, The course was fairly busy and we played in 4 and a half hours. The greens were tricky, and fast with many slopes. The GPS in the cart was a big help in determining shot strategy from the tee and to the greens. the food and beverage on the deck was a plus. Looking forward to the next visit.

Would be a great course if not for terrible greens
This is a very interesting and challenging course, with a lot of variety in the hole designs. The biggest negative is that the grees were is bad condition...very bumpy (and a strange color...almost looked like they were painted)...and a few of them are very unfair due to the severity of the slope and location of the pins on those slopes.
The women's tees were very friendly, avoided all forced carries, and 1500 yards shorter than the men's tees. Perhaps there should be a more challenging set of women's tees offered for the better women players.
We played in the afternoon , which meant that we played the final 6 holes into the setting sun, making the "wicked 6" even more wicked.
